How Cat Grooming Kit for White Cats Works

Cat grooming kits for white cats are tailored to address the specific needs of light-colored feline coats. These kits typically include a combination of gentle brushes, whitening shampoos, stain removers, and detangling tools. The brushes are designed to remove loose fur and prevent matting without causing irritation, which is especially important for sensitive white cats. Whitening shampoos contain safe, non-bleaching agents that lift stains and brighten the coat, while stain removers target areas prone to discoloration, such as around the eyes and mouth. Regular use of these products helps maintain the natural shine and cleanliness of white fur, reducing the risk of skin issues and keeping your cat comfortable.
